Rex Brooks, Secretary of the Emergency Management Technical Committee of OASIS will present to the EIC on EDXL: More than the Sum of Its Parts. The Emergency Data Exchange Language (EDXL) grew out of a process that included input from first responders/practitioners, governmental agencies, vendor/implementers and concerned members of the public. It grew over decades in a process driven by requirements from as many stakeholders as could be reasonably included. It did not grow out of a either a top-down or bottom-up approach, but a combination of both as appropriate. As such, it was not until the current set of specifications was in place, that we were able to begin to effectively see it as a whole and identify the common structure that evolved out of the standards development process. This presentation focuses on the recent effort to craft a framework-toolkit that fulfills the need for development-support for developer-implementers. For EDXL to fulfill its promise of improving emergency management we need to attract more software developers to take on the task of implementing EDXL. That process is underway and will be presented during this meeting. The presentation will also be delivered to the international community during the first ever EDXL Workshop in Rome, Italy Sept 22, 2017.
